Haliburton County is moving ahead with planned road work.
A section of Little Hawk Lake Road in Algonquin Highlands, will be closed starting May 19.
The Little Hawk Lake Road Bridge will be replaced, with the work expected to take approximately 5 weeks to complete.
Travellers must use the Braeloch Road route to access beyond #1705 Little Hawk Lake Road, during the construction.
The bridge replacement is part of the Investing in Canada Infrastructure Program, announced in the spring 2019, with the almost $2,000,000 price tag being split between the federal, provincial and municipal governments.
